From c25ded51af1753098a31e156f83e3fab28d04d9a Mon Sep 17 00:00:00 2001 From: Alin Năstac Date: Wed, 16 Sep 2009 21:16:36 +0000 Subject: Version bump (#284845). Migrate to EAPI 2. Add -fno-strict-aliasing for fixing type punned compiler warnings. Package-Manager: portage-2.1.6.13/cvs/Linux x86_64 --- net-proxy/pingtunnel/ChangeLog | 10 +++++++-- net-proxy/pingtunnel/Manifest | 14 +++++++++++- net-proxy/pingtunnel/pingtunnel-0.71.ebuild | 35 +++++++++++++++++++++++++++++ 3 files changed, 56 insertions(+), 3 deletions(-) create mode 100644 net-proxy/pingtunnel/pingtunnel-0.71.ebuild (limited to 'net-proxy') diff --git a/net-proxy/pingtunnel/ChangeLog b/net-proxy/pingtunnel/ChangeLog index 43d05240f182..3aa6a003650d 100644 --- a/net-proxy/pingtunnel/ChangeLog +++ b/net-proxy/pingtunnel/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for net-proxy/pingtunnel -#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-proxy/pingtunnel/ChangeLog,v 1.3 2006/01/06 11:39:14 mrness Exp $ +#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-proxy/pingtunnel/ChangeLog,v 1.4 2009/09/16 21:16:36 mrness Exp $ + +*pingtunnel-0.71 (16 Sep 2009) + + 16 Sep 2009; Alin Năstac +pingtunnel-0.71.ebuild: + Version bump (#284845). Migrate to EAPI 2. Add -fno-strict-aliasing for + fixing type punned compiler warnings. 06 Jan 2006; Alin Nastac pingtunnel-0.61.ebuild: Add suplementary documentation depending on doc useflag (#117528). diff --git a/net-proxy/pingtunnel/Manifest b/net-proxy/pingtunnel/Manifest index 78603f391d00..7612acf3c320 100644 --- a/net-proxy/pingtunnel/Manifest +++ b/net-proxy/pingtunnel/Manifest @@ -1,4 +1,16 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+ DIST PingTunnel-0.61.tar.gz 53433 RMD160 ecfe6e027717a2fc3a2aa0d9fdd9b91aa9f8c789 SHA1 cea9c16fa4da0af2f59f2ece7ede56650095a752 SHA256 99bb2b0805fbf21e55947ca83af7faaece9d8a1231966f3edd16c2cf9db4ca2b +DIST PingTunnel-0.71.tar.gz 62570 RMD160 ea2e45a6591f3b02707978cd45dcc9feb2e34207 SHA1 96ad816a8f237f8155dcafad0cdf6e49ef48dce1 SHA256 b09d5564beba0aba6f65dd6f9625d98d814f9fc339d3ddec5944214412b14363 EBUILD pingtunnel-0.61.ebuild 816 RMD160 667dd539b6b9599d8f07b6ba25997ad93ecd46ea SHA1 bf2ede5c7b938e3b04c88a9c39e764b4a4442adf SHA256 6e565649f0066fd7c8af45a5dcbbc3180b600cfc1fdbfb3409661e6d3a038cdb -MISC ChangeLog 597 RMD160 2be494c194bbab034f4960df6009c1aa3e1dc105 SHA1 84ac8d559408a004f5da2adcc0d2a09b604cead3 SHA256 2df0a7240145f167ea647b5af900b6dafeab4a6aa524e30cdedc870c98c05808 +EBUILD pingtunnel-0.71.ebuild 852 RMD160 d53a6f75c9f4b6b482ad016d69daed1f24876eec SHA1 79bd439b67569f66537854f70e71bb5d6de675f8 SHA256 f84555cae5059501cabb3ec2cb2a5bd5704e15de4bb08f8df2d91b58da64296a +MISC ChangeLog 817 RMD160 4ebd4ddf9f9c965a740a90a2dc534c75a121760a SHA1 0c2e5914ce7817d4b528c08fd95f2ca7a024289c SHA256 6656b1f77a710d9e3fb2d77d699086e5ceaf904f56eb8855b6b467a6082c4678 MISC metadata.xml 380 RMD160 22751d363511cb511077b6fe8a4948836685f28b SHA1 6aceda20fc76978109e2173485d835a1e019cc7a SHA256 954355bd18e541874ccdd46e6d126a9631898996c31b0b7a81a7c648d1cc7baf +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.11 (GNU/Linux) + +iEYEARECAAYFAkqxVcMACgkQ9A5kJBGSrsttXgCdFhks9ITQl5xGv8oElw1OfkTT +NToAnRlDYZJ3wUyOSnHkKLUEi1AXo049 +=paL2 +-----END PGP SIGNATURE----- diff --git a/net-proxy/pingtunnel/pingtunnel-0.71.ebuild b/net-proxy/pingtunnel/pingtunnel-0.71.ebuild new file mode 100644 index 000000000000..705fa57791bf --- /dev/null +++ b/net-proxy/pingtunnel/pingtunnel-0.71.ebuild @@ -0,0 +1,35 @@ +# Copyright 1999-2009 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-proxy/pingtunnel/pingtunnel-0.71.ebuild,v 1.1 2009/09/16 21:16:36 mrness Exp $ + +EAPI="2" + +DESCRIPTION="Tunnel TCP over ICMP" +HOMEPAGE="http://www.cs.uit.no/~daniels/PingTunnel" +SRC_URI="http://www.cs.uit.no/~daniels/PingTunnel/PingTunnel-${PV}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m ~ppc ~sh ~x86" +IUSE="doc" + +DEPEND="net-libs/libpcap" +RDEPEND="${DEPEND}" + +S="${WORKDIR}"/PingTunnel + +src_prepare() { + sed -r -i \ + -e '/^CC[[:space:]]/d' \ + -e '/^CFLAGS/s:=.*:+= -Wall -fno-strict-aliasing:' \ + -e '/^LDOPTS/s:$: $(LDFLAGS):' \ + Makefile +} + +src_install() { + emake prefix="${D}/usr" install || die "emake install has failed" + dodoc CHANGELOG README + if use doc ; then + dohtml web/* + fi +} -- cgit v1.2.3-65-gdbad